Joyce Frimpong, Ghana, West Africa

Why did you enrol on the course?

I was planning events for my friends and family and decided to take it up as a profession.

Did you make any contact with the Institute before enrolling?

No.

What was your impression of the course when it arrived?

It arrived quickly and was packaged nicely. The book came as a surprise to me and it has really helped me in setting up my business.

Did you consider any other courses?

I checked it out but most of them were wedding planning courses only. The event planning course is very broad. It gives one a chance to organize a lot of events.

Ultimately, what do you want to do?

I have stated setting up my own event planning company.

What might you say to someone who was thinking of enrolling on the course?

I will definitely recommend it to anyone. It is a good course and a challenging and exciting profession to do.
